Comprehensive estate planning covers will, trust, EPF nomination, insurance beneficiary, and enduring power of attorney as minimum documents. Each document serves a different purpose; a will alone cannot manage incapacity, and EPF nominations override wills entirely. Malaysian property investors who delay proper documentation discover too late that statutory distribution rules override personal wishes. The result: assets distributed to relatives the deceased barely knew, while immediate family members face months of court proceedings without access to funds for school fees, medical bills, or daily living expenses.
